Transaction 3f732f6126f11204202c75b6f031657fb0ffd8c8e025660737b8933906459a52
1 Input
2 Outputs
- 3f732f6126f11204202c75b6f031657fb0ffd8c8e025660737b8933906459a52:0
- 3f732f6126f11204202c75b6f031657fb0ffd8c8e025660737b8933906459a52:1
value 100000
address 383ivW5FPcFGXC8ztTeMG4JYhJKsfWhk8g
value 12874668
address 1MCFGAUBtK1137MF7Ujtn2QaYrAkXbQUXX